The Major Prophets proclaim God’s judgment for sin, His call to repentance, and promises of restoration. They emphasize God’s sovereignty, holiness, and the coming Messiah, who brings salvation and establishes God’s eternal kingdom. These prophecies find their fulfillment in Christ, the suffering Servant and reigning King.

    In Jeremiah 23:5-6, God promises to raise a righteous king from David’s lineage, referred to as “the Branch.” This king, Jesus Christ, will rule justly, providing safety for Judah and Israel. The term reflects God’s covenant with David and signifies Christ as “the Lord our Righteousness,” combining divine and human qualities.
